The Rise of E-commerce: A Global Phenomenon

The e-commerce industry has witnessed exponential growth over the past decade, transforming the way businesses operate and consumers shop. With the convenience of online shopping, the global e-commerce market is projected to reach $7.4 trillion by 2025. This surge is driven by technological advancements, changing consumer behaviors, and the proliferation of smartphones and high-speed internet. Mobile Commerce: The New Frontier

Mobile commerce, or m-commerce, is one of the most significant trends in e-commerce. With the increasing use of smartphones, consumers are increasingly turning to their mobile devices for shopping. According to recent studies, mobile commerce is expected to account for 72.9% of e-commerce sales by 2025. To capitalize on this trend, businesses must ensure their websites are mobile-friendly, offering seamless navigation and a user-friendly interface. Additionally, leveraging mobile payment options and optimizing for mobile search can enhance the shopping experience and drive sales.

Personalization: Enhancing Customer Experience

Personalization is another critical trend in e-commerce. Consumers today expect personalized experiences tailored to their preferences and behaviors. By leveraging data analytics and artificial intelligence, businesses can offer personalized product recommendations, targeted marketing campaigns, and customized shopping experiences. This not only enhances customer satisfaction but also increases conversion rates and customer loyalty. Implementing personalization strategies can significantly boost sales and foster long-term customer relationships.

Sustainability: A Growing Priority

Sustainability is becoming an increasingly important factor in consumer purchasing decisions. As environmental concerns grow, consumers are seeking eco-friendly products and sustainable shopping practices. E-commerce businesses can respond to this trend by adopting sustainable packaging, reducing carbon footprints, and offering eco-friendly products. Highlighting sustainability efforts in marketing campaigns can attract environmentally conscious consumers and build brand loyalty. Embracing sustainability is not only beneficial for the planet but also for the bottom line.

Optimizing the User Experience

A seamless and enjoyable user experience is crucial for e-commerce success. Ensuring fast loading times, intuitive navigation, and high-quality product images can significantly enhance the shopping experience. Additionally, offering multiple payment options, easy return policies, and responsive customer service can build trust and encourage repeat purchases. Regularly gathering and analyzing customer feedback can help identify areas for improvement and optimize the user experience.

Leveraging Social Media and Influencer Marketing

Social media platforms and influencer marketing are powerful tools for reaching a wider audience and driving sales. Collaborating with influencers who align with your brand values can increase visibility and credibility. Additionally, leveraging social media platforms for targeted advertising and engaging with customers can build brand awareness and foster customer loyalty. Creating compelling content and utilizing social media analytics can help refine marketing strategies and maximize ROI.
